web-dev-qa-db-ja.com

bin / bashシェルで「xdotool」を使用しようとしています-ヘルプ?

クロムブラウザを開く「.sh」ファイルがあり、「http」アドレスを介してアプリケーションを開き、ログイン画面でユーザー入力(ボタンをクリック)がサインインするのを待ちます。xdotoolを使用して、(3)タブキーの&(1)スペースバーキー、またはEnterキーを実行して、サインインボタンを「クリック」します。

私はbash、xdotool、およびUbuntuを一般に初めて使用します。多分xdotoolは正しい方法ではありませんか?任意のヒントをいただければ幸いです。

以下の既存の「.sh」ファイルを参照してください。このコマンドラインは機能します。

#!/bin/bash
(sleep 45 && chromium-browser --kiosk http://127.0.0.1:8080) &
2
D Watts

これはうまくいくはずです:

xdotool key Tab Tab Tab Return

または:

xdotool key Tab Tab Tab space
2
wjandrea